Effects of 24 Chinese Medicinal Herbs on Nucleic Acid, Protein and Cell Cycle of Human Lung Adenocarcinoma Cells

Objective: To study the effects of 24 Chinese medicinal herbs on nucleic acid, protein and cell cycle of human lung adenocarcinoma cells. Methods: Using flow cytometry the authors analysed the effects of 24 Chinese medicinal herbs (CMH) in compound recipe on proliferation index (PI) , DNA index, protein index and ratio of various phases in cell cycle of human lung adenocarcinoma cells (SPC-A-1). Results: The PI was more than 20%, in 4 CMH, while 3 CMH, Gynostemma Pentaphylla, Radix Glehnia, and Radix Ginseng could strengthen the body resistance. That suggested using CMH of strengthening body resistance could not only serve as conventional tonic but also as tumor cell inhibitor. Meanwhile the action points of 24 CMH on cell cycle were different from one another. Conclusions: According to these results, Chinese recipes were more effective in clinical practice.
